At the top of every 12 months, the inventory market steadiness leaves a transparent division between the star shares which have gained the market’s favor and the star shares which have misplaced the belief of traders. 2025 has not been the exception. In Spain, and in Europe, whoever wager on the banking and protection sectors could have seen their portfolio skyrocket. In the United States, expertise has as soon as once more left positive factors in equities, though considerably uneven, whereas consumption has been the most important loser from commerce tensions initiated by the brand new authorities of Donald Trump.

Locally, Indra has shone with its personal gentle in an Ibex 35 that’s going to signal its second finest 12 months in historical past and that’s at historic highs. The firm has appreciated by 184.7%, pushed by the affect on the inventory market of the European rearmament plans, with large investments in army materials, expertise and infrastructure. To give an thought, an investor who purchased Indra shares for 1,000 euros on December 31, 2024, could have multiplied his cash virtually threefold and could have earned about 1,850 euros in simply 12 months. The arms sector has been pushed by international geopolitical tensions which have led to international rearmament that has intensified with the return of Donald Trump to the White House. The US president has compelled NATO members to lift protection spending to five% of GDP. In addition, Germany has launched a megaplan to take a position as much as €500 billion in infrastructure and protection in ten years, which has sparked funding optimism in protection corporations.

Solaria has additionally stood out within the selective with an increase of 130.9%, due to the strategic dedication to batteries and the availability of vitality to knowledge facilities. Highly valued amenities on account of their significance for the event of the bogus intelligence (AI) trade. But the nice locomotive of the Ibex has as soon as once more been banking.

The Spanish index strikes to the tune set by monetary establishments and has had Santander as catalysts, which have revalued by 126.8%; Unicaja Banco, with 119.5%; BBVA, with 112.4%; and CaixaBank, with one other 99.2%. Although banks had been going through a 12 months of de-escalation and stabilized rates of interest at round 2% (they reached 4% only a 12 months and a half in the past), the digitalization of the enterprise and the rise in loans and mortgages in an atmosphere of decrease costs have made it doable to signal one other document 12 months, distributing juicy dividends that signify a requirement for traders.

Among the crashed values, the telecommunications corporations, with Telefónica, which misplaced 10.9% and Cellnex one other 9.6%. However, the pink lantern of the Ibex has been Puig, shedding 16.6%.

In the European Union the tone has been comparable, with protection and banking dominating fairness positive factors. Rheinmetall, Germany’s largest arms producer, has dominated the EuroStoxx 50, the index that teams the 50 largest corporations within the eurozone, with a revaluation of 153.9%, in the identical line as Indra. The French Thales and Safran have risen by 66.9% and 38.4%, respectively, and the Italian Leonardo by 88.6%.

Banking has been the opposite figuring out issue within the good inventory market 12 months of the European indices. Like the Spanish entities, the German Deutsche Bank (+98.9%), the Italian Unicredit (+84.8%) and Intesa Sanpaolo (+53.8%), the Dutch ING (+58.3%) or the Finnish Nordea Bank (+50.5%) are additionally among the many securities which have appreciated probably the most within the EuroStoxx 50.

The most affected sectors have been consumption and automotive. Adidas, regardless of the furor over sports activities, classic designs and its Samba sneakers, has depreciated by 28.6%. Puma’s losses on the Stock Market attain virtually 50%. Not even the rumors of a purchase order by the Chinese group Anta Sports and the American Deckers or perhaps a merger with Adidas itself have been sufficient to revitalize the value. The French Hermès has misplaced 7.8%. Likewise, the automotive sector has been burdened by United States tariffs on imports of international merchandise which have prompted a pointy decline in producers’ income. Ferrari has been devalued by 22.7% and Stellantis by 25%.

In the United States, the 12 months 2025 has confirmed the dominance of expertise within the S&P 500, though inconsistently. More and extra voices warn of a bubble round expertise and AI and traders have begun to distinguish between corporations by their kind of enterprise. Usually the Magnificent Seven (Alphabet, Amazon, Apple, Microsoft, Nvidia and Tesla) are the values ​​that focus the market’s consideration as a result of they’ve reached a price of a number of trillion {dollars}, inflicting any oscillation of their costs to determine the signal of the index. But the revaluations of those corporations, between 12% and 65%, have been extra contained than in earlier years and much from triple digits.

Beyond the expertise giants, there are a mess of corporations orbiting round and which have managed to seize the momentum on the inventory market. Thus, corporations linked to knowledge storage have led the US market with spectacular will increase. Sandisk, the favored reminiscence card firm for digital units, has soared 574%. Again, to present an thought of ​​the magnitude, an investor who determined to purchase shares for $1,000 12 months in the past could have multiplied his cash virtually seven occasions and could have earned $5,740. For its half, Western Digital, which manufactures laborious drives, rose 293%. Micron Technology, which produces semiconductors, has appreciated 250%. And Seagate, which additionally manufactures laborious drives, 224%. The rising demand for chips, storage models and graphics playing cards, pushed by the growth of synthetic intelligence and knowledge facilities, has been the nice driver of those positive factors.

On the other facet, the patron {and professional} providers sectors have suffered important setbacks. The Deckers group, which designs sportswear and footwear underneath manufacturers reminiscent of UGG, Hoka or Teva, has plummeted 48% and Lululemon one other 45% reflecting the stress on margins and modifications in shopper habits, partly as a result of tariff battle and in addition as a result of disaster suffered by the sector. Trade Desk (-67%), Alexandria Real Estate (-50%) and Gartner (-47%) full the record of huge stars in the primary American index.
